About Citigroup Inc.

Citigroup Inc. is a diversified financial services holding company that provides a broad range of financial services to consumer and corporate customers. The Company services include investment banking, retail brokerage, corporate banking, and cash management products and services. Citigroup serves customers globally.

About Walmart Stores Inc

Walmart Inc. operates discount stores, supercenters, and neighborhood markets. The Company offers merchandise such as apparel, house wares, small appliances, electronics, musical instruments, books, home improvement, shoes, jewelry, toddler, games, household essentials, pets, pharmaceutical products, party supplies, and automotive tools. Walmart serves customers worldwide.
